Constantine I, AD 307/310-337. Æ follis (2,56 g). Constantinople mint, struck AD 328. Laureate and rosette-diademed head right looking upwards / Victory seated left on cippus, head turned right, holding palm frond; bound captive seated left below trophy, A above head; CONS in exergue. A wonderful specimen with dark glossy patina., RIC VII 32, Grade: 01, Purchased from Herakles Numismatics (USA)
